Electronic fluorinated liquid has become an important material for protecting electronic systems that require both effective cooling and dependable electrical insulation. Modern electronic devices often operate under high thermal loads, making temperature regulation essential for maintaining performance and extending component lifespan. Electronic fluorinated liquid provides efficient heat transfer while remaining electrically non-conductive, enabling safe cooling of sensitive circuits, processors, power modules, and other critical electronic assemblies. Its unique characteristics make it suitable for applications including semiconductor fabrication, laboratory instrumentation, telecommunications infrastructure, renewable energy electronics, medical equipment, and high-density computing environments. Many advanced industrial processes require lubricants capable of performing reliably in environments that combine high temperatures, chemical exposure, precision movement, and extended operating cycles. PFPE grease is specifically suited for these demanding applications because it offers exceptional thermal stability, chemical inertness, and long-lasting lubrication performance. It is widely applied in semiconductor processing equipment, aerospace assemblies, vacuum pumps, medical instruments, precision bearings, optical devices, and automated production systems where equipment reliability is essential. One of the key advantages of PFPE grease is its ability to maintain a stable lubricating film even when exposed to operating conditions that rapidly degrade conventional greases. This consistent protection reduces friction, minimizes mechanical wear, and helps preserve the accuracy of precision components over time. Reliable lubrication is fundamental to the efficient operation of advanced mechanical systems, and perfluoropolyether oil has earned recognition as one of the most dependable solutions for demanding industrial environments. Its remarkable resistance to heat, oxidation, aggressive chemicals, and moisture allows it to perform consistently where many traditional lubricants lose effectiveness. This makes it particularly valuable for applications involving precision bearings, vacuum technology, semiconductor manufacturing equipment, aerospace mechanisms, laboratory instruments, and sensitive production systems requiring exceptional cleanliness and stability. High-quality perfluoropolyether oil delivers important advantages by maintaining its viscosity and lubricating characteristics throughout extended operating periods while minimizing evaporation and deposit formation. These properties help reduce friction, prevent excessive wear, and protect expensive components from premature deterioration.
